Out There (video game)

Out There is an Android and iOS game by French indie developer , released on February 27, 2014. It was later released on PC, Mac and Linux through Steam. An enhanced version titled Out There: Ω The Alliance was released on the Nintendo Switch on April 9, 2019. (Wikipedia).
